Battery

Modern key fobs offer greater functionality and convenience over a traditional car remote or flip key. However, this innovation does not come with a cost: the battery inside the key fob will eventually degrade. If you wait until it's completely gone it could leave you with no way to unlock your car. To avoid this, replace your car key fob battery immediately if you notice signs of fading power.

The LED light on a key fob can be used to determine the battery voltage. If the buttons on the key fob fail to activate after pressing them then the battery is dead or dying. Batteries used in key fobs are typically small, coin-shaped batteries, such as the CR2025 or the. You can buy them at auto parts stores or home improvement stores and general stores. You must purchase the right type of battery because various fobs have distinct cell thicknesses.

You can also use a voltmeter to determine the voltage of a fob's battery. A good battery should have three Volts. If the battery in your fob is less than 2.8 Volts it should be replaced. With the right tools, replacing the battery in the fob is simple. You can find the instructions in your owner's manual and numerous Youtube videos on the subject. Just be careful not to damage the tabs made of plastic which hold the fob's components together.

Modern electronic key fobs offer more convenience and function than traditional metal keys. They can also be used to stop car theft. If you lose or break your key fob, it's important to disable it to make sure it doesn't fall into the improper hands.

A key fob has an integrated security chip that transmits an alarm to your vehicle's ignition system. This disables the immobiliser incorporated into the engine control unit, and allows you to start your car without a key. This option can cost up to $300 for the key fob.

Certain newer models come with an electronic switchblade key that houses the metal portion of the key in plastic. Keys can be duplicated by a locksmith for less than the price of a metal key, but a dealer must program the replacement to begin the car. Some dealers will do it at no or low cost, whereas others may charge. Online retailers sell pre-programmed keys fobs for sale at a minimal cost. These online retailers require customers to show proof of ownership prior to they ship their product.
